Starting And Running A Sacramento Drainage Entity

By Laura Burns


Clogging of the draining systems is a common problem facing many buildings. Running a cleaning company seems like you are carrying out dirty work, but the profits you will enjoy are worth the struggle. Make sure you have enough resources to serve residential, industrial, and commercial area. Get tools that will enable you to unclog various drains such as the toilets, sewer lines, laundry systems, kitchens, pools, bathrooms, and floor drains. Work in a similar establishment to acquire experience and identify the needed documents to run a Sacramento drainage firm.

Develop a comprehensive business plan that relates to your firm. Ascertain that you include all the elements. Check online for samples that will guide you in the drafting process. All the included statements must be unique and understandable. If you still cannot get the right method of compiling your points, consider getting a professional to complete the assignment for you.

Deciding on where to find cash to cover the expected bills is a challenge that causes many potential developers to give up on running their businesses. No one is willing to incur losses, and so they fear to lose their savings after the company goes down. If you have a comprehensive plan, then you stand high chances surviving in the competitive industry. Use loans, income from past occupation, and donations.

Carry out a detailed market survey to identify the characters of the potential clients. Look at the availability of the competitors and the services they provide. Determine the weakness of these rivals in the segment and make the decision based on the shortcomings. Put the interest of the market in mind when deciding on the prices to impose on the services.

Once you are certain of the services, you are going to deliver to the market and the segment to target, it is now time to think about a suitable place to locate your organization. Many people start operating from home, which is good, but you need to have an office in a strategic building. Make sure the stall is spacious to store your machines and stationery.

Market the entity to create awareness in the industry bout your operations and existence. Print and distribute business cards, brochures, catalogs, and coupons. Create a website to sell the firm online as you connect with the internet users. Include the marketing strategy you will use in the plan. Encourage your clients to spread the news about the company to their neighbors.

Adhere to the budget when acquiring assets. Work on lowering the estimated prices. Compare the prices of various stalls, go online to shop, and procure the goods in bulk to try and reduce the purchasing expenses. Buy the known and quality brands.

Employ skilled and competent assistants. Apply for a license and a taxation certificates from the revenue offices to start paying your duties. The government use permits to monitor the services sold to the public. You must be a competent provider to enter this market. Register the company to get a business number.
